Riyadh Health Cluster 1: 82 million riyals in volunteer donations in 2025

The First Riyadh Health Cluster announced unprecedented achievements in the health volunteering sector during 2025, generating a substantial economic return exceeding 82 million riyals. This accomplishment is the result of an integrated system that successfully leveraged human resources through more than one million volunteer hours, contributing to the provision of treatment and consultation services to approximately 1.4 million beneficiaries. Historical performance indicators and added economic value
The association recorded remarkable performance indicators coinciding with International Volunteer Day, with the precise economic value of volunteer contributions reaching SAR 82,084,896. This figure represents not only financial savings but also reflects high operational efficiency in utilizing professional resources to strengthen the healthcare system. Volunteers contributed a total of 1,163,341 hours of field and specialized work, ranging from direct treatment services and health education to support operations, which helped alleviate pressure on healthcare facilities and reduce waiting lists.
Specialized medical convoy to serve Rawdat Al-Ardh
In a practical application of its "reaching the beneficiary" strategy, the group announced the dispatch of a medical consultancy caravan to Ruwaidah Al-Ardh Hospital next Saturday. This caravan will feature a select group of medical professionals and consultants providing intensive, specialized care for five consecutive hours, starting at 9:00 AM.
This initiative aims to:
- Bringing quality health services closer to patients in their places of residence in the governorates.
- Facilitating patients' access to accurate medical consultations without the hassle of travel.
- Transferring advanced medical expertise to staff working in peripheral centers.
